What is Ceiling Grid Hanger Wire?
Ceiling grid hanger wire is a type of wire used to secure the suspended ceiling grid system to the structural ceiling above. Typically made of high-strength steel or galvanized iron, this wire provides the necessary support for the framework that holds the ceiling tiles. The grid system allows for flexibility in design, making it easier to install lighting, ventilation systems, and other utilities without compromising the aesthetic appeal.
Applications of Ceiling Grid Hanger Wire
1. Suspended Ceiling Installation The primary application of hanger wire is in the installation of suspended ceilings commonly found in commercial buildings, offices, and even residential spaces. The wire supports the grid that holds the ceiling tiles in place.
2. Support for Heavy Fixtures In scenarios where heavy lighting fixtures or HVAC systems need to be installed, hanger wires can provide additional support. They can be used to create a reliable anchor point ensuring that these heavy components do not compromise the ceiling's structural integrity.
3. Retrofitting and Renovations Hanger wire is also crucial in retrofitting projects. When existing ceilings are updated or modified, hanger wire can be reused or replaced to accommodate new design elements while ensuring that the overall structure remains sound.

Installation Tips
1. Measuring and Planning Before any installation, it is essential to measure the space accurately and plan the layout of the ceiling grid. Proper planning will help ensure that the hanger wires are installed at the right intervals and heights, providing optimal support throughout the grid.
2. Using the Right Tools A few basic tools, including a wire cutter, drill, and pliers, are needed for installation. It's important to use high-quality tools to avoid damaging the wire or grid system.
3. Securing the Wire When securing the hanger wire to the structural ceiling, ensure that it is firmly anchored. This can be achieved by using toggle bolts, screws, or other appropriate fasteners, depending on the substrate of the ceiling above.
4. Spacing Matters Follow the manufacturer’s guidelines for how far apart the hanger wires should be placed. This is crucial for maintaining balance and weight distribution across the ceiling grid.
5. Regular Inspections After installation, it is advisable to periodically check the integrity of the hanger wires and ceiling grid to ensure that everything remains in good condition and no adjustments need to be made.
